The Samsung Galaxy S25 series receives one UI 8: new AI features, Knox Keep Security, etc.

AI News


Samsung has begun rolling out its latest software update, UI 8, introducing new artificial intelligence tools, strengthening security measures, and introducing user experience improvements across the Galaxy Ecosystem. This update debuts this week on the Galaxy S25 series and expands to the Galaxy S24 Range, Galaxy Z Fold6, Galaxy Z Flip6, Galaxy S24 Fe, and other eligible models.

Personalized suggestions and daily updates

One UI 8 brings proactive and personalized suggestions based on user context, whilst integrating more powerful data protection protocols. Features like Now Bar and Now Brief provide real-time app activity, media progress, personalized reminders, traffic updates, and health insights from your Galaxy Watch device.

Improved security and privacy

In terms of security, Samsung has introduced Knox Enhanced Encrypted Protection (Keep), which sets up encrypted app-specific storage environments and restricts sensitive data access to individual apps. Knox Matrix further enhances your account security by automatically signing out compromised devices and alerting linked Galaxy products. This update will enhance secure Wi-Fi after mass encryption to prevent the threat of emerging networks.

AI-driven multimodal functionality

AI-driven multimodality supports several new features. Gemini Live allows real-time interactions with AI that can interpret visual and auditory cues, while Google search extends in-game support and instant-on-screen translation across apps and websites.

This update has been tailored to multiple form factors. Large screen devices benefit from features such as AI results view, split view, floating view, and enhanced multi-window tools for dragging and dropping content generated into AI. FlexWindow on Galaxy Z Flip gains new features such as voice-activated Gemini live support, enhanced third-party app integration, and customizable wallpapers.

Creative tools are also part of the release, with Portrait Studio generating portraits of pets, drawing assists and lighting that increase productivity, and removing audio erasers that remove background noise while recording video and audio. Accessibility-focused features include call captions that transcribe voice during a call, and keyboard-based translations within the interpreter.

The update also introduces visual changes, including a redesigned clock that adapts to wallpaper, and offers a new option for emoji-based FlexWindow customization.
